WebAug 27, 2024 · RPV Bottom Head Issues. On April 12, 2003, during visual examination of the instrument penetrations located at the reactor pressure vessel bottom head at South Texas Project Unit 1 (STP-1), small amounts of white residue were discovered around the circumference of two instrument penetrations. WebApr 30, 2024 · A water experimental model of a 150 t RH reactor with bottom-blowing was established with a geometric ratio of 1:4, as shown in Figure 1. The model RH reactor and ladle were made of plexiglass. Water and compressed air were used to simulate the molten steel and argon, respectively. WebThe reactor consists of a single chamber where wastewater enters from the bottom and flows upward through activated sludge blanket filters. Generally, activated sludge remains in the form of granular aggregates that do not wash out and provide high treatment efficiency. biltwell free shipping
